Tools that help me create BETTER content are: 🔎 Google search - For doing research on the topic that I am writing 📸 Unsplash - I make a point to add appropriate photos to all my writing - check out my medium to see what I mean: https://medium.com/@eisabai 🎨 Canva - I like to create custom images from time to time eg: https://eisabainyo.net/weblog/20... ✍️ Evernote - It does the job, not the fanciest kind of text Editor but I like it simple. I can also edit my content from multiple devices. ✅ Grammarly - A lifesaver coz English is my 2nd language.
